Logistics ERP Reseller Strategy for Revenue Operations Alignment
A logistics ERP reseller strategy for revenue operations alignment is a structured approach where channel partners sell and implement logistics-focused ERP systems while ensuring the software directly supports revenue cycle management, forecasting, and customer profitability. This alignment matters because logistics costs and service levels directly impact net revenue retention and customer lifetime value. The primary decision for executives is whether to rely on a reseller for market reach and implementation expertise or to build internal capabilities, balancing speed-to-market against long-term control. The recommended approach is a governed co-delivery model where the reseller handles technical implementation and configuration, while the customer retains ownership of business process design and revenue metrics. Key entities include the ERP software provider, the reseller partner, the customer's revenue operations team, and the internal IT infrastructure.
The Business Problem: Disconnect Between Logistics and Revenue
Many logistics organizations operate their ERP systems in silos, focusing on inventory and transportation efficiency while ignoring the direct impact on revenue operations. This disconnect leads to inaccurate revenue forecasting, poor customer profitability analysis, and delayed billing cycles. When a reseller implements a logistics ERP without understanding the customer's revenue operations goals, the system may optimize for cost reduction at the expense of revenue visibility. For example, a reseller might configure the system to prioritize freight cost minimization, which could result in slower delivery times that negatively impact customer satisfaction and repeat business. The business problem is not just technical; it is strategic. The ERP must serve as the single source of truth for both operational logistics and financial performance.
Founders and CEOs must recognize that a reseller is not just a sales channel but a delivery partner. If the reseller lacks expertise in revenue operations, the implementation will fail to deliver the promised business outcomes. This requires a shift in partner selection criteria, moving beyond technical certification to include business process expertise in revenue cycle management. The reseller must understand how logistics data flows into revenue recognition, billing, and forecasting models. Without this alignment, the ERP becomes a cost center rather than a strategic asset for revenue growth.
Partner Operating Models for Logistics ERP
Choosing the right operating model is critical for aligning reseller activities with revenue operations. The three primary models are reseller-led, customer-led, and co-delivery. In a reseller-led model, the partner manages the entire implementation, from discovery to go-live. This model offers speed and expertise but risks misalignment if the reseller does not deeply understand the customer's revenue goals. In a customer-led model, the internal team drives the implementation, using the reseller only for technical support. This ensures alignment but requires significant internal expertise and time. The co-delivery model is often the most effective for revenue operations alignment, where the reseller handles technical configuration and integration, while the customer's revenue operations team defines the business rules and success metrics.
Governance Framework for Reseller Partnerships
Effective governance is the backbone of a successful reseller strategy. Without clear governance, responsibilities become blurred, leading to delays and misaligned outcomes. The governance framework must define decision rights, escalation paths, and accountability for both the reseller and the customer. A steering committee should be established, including executives from both organizations, to review progress and resolve strategic issues. The committee should meet bi-weekly during implementation and monthly during stabilization. Key decisions, such as changes to business process design or integration scope, must require joint approval.
The RACI matrix is a useful tool for clarifying roles. The customer is Accountable for business outcomes and revenue metrics. The reseller is Responsible for technical implementation and configuration. The ERP vendor is Consulted for product-specific guidance. The internal IT team is Informed about technical changes. This structure ensures that the reseller does not make business decisions that impact revenue operations without customer approval. Additionally, a risk register should be maintained, tracking potential issues such as data quality problems, integration failures, and scope creep. Regular risk reviews should be part of the steering committee agenda.
Responsibility Matrix: Customer vs. Reseller
Clear delineation of responsibilities is essential to avoid conflicts and ensure accountability. The customer owns the business process design, revenue metrics, and data quality. The reseller owns the technical configuration, integration, and testing. The ERP vendor owns the product roadmap and core functionality. This separation ensures that the reseller does not overstep into business decision-making, while the customer does not get bogged down in technical details. For example, the customer should define how logistics costs are allocated to revenue streams, while the reseller configures the ERP to support this allocation model.
Technology Architecture for Revenue Alignment
The technology architecture must support the flow of logistics data into revenue operations systems. This includes integration with CRM, billing, and forecasting tools. The ERP should serve as the system of record for logistics transactions, while CRM manages customer relationships and billing handles revenue recognition. APIs and middleware should be used to ensure real-time data synchronization. Data ownership must be clearly defined, with the ERP owning transactional data and the CRM owning customer data. Integration boundaries should be well-defined to avoid data duplication and conflicts.
Security and governance are critical in this architecture. Identity and access management should ensure that only authorized users can access sensitive revenue data. Least privilege principles should be applied to limit access to specific functions. Audit trails should be maintained for all changes to revenue-related configurations. Encryption should be used for data in transit and at rest. These controls ensure that the system is secure and compliant with data protection regulations.
Implementation Approach and Delivery Process
The implementation process should follow a structured methodology, such as Agile or Waterfall, depending on the complexity of the project. Discovery should focus on understanding the customer's revenue operations goals and how logistics impacts them. Requirements should be documented with clear acceptance criteria. Process design should involve both the customer's revenue operations team and the reseller's technical team. Configuration should be done in a sandbox environment, with regular validation by the customer. Testing should include unit testing, integration testing, and user acceptance testing. Go-live should be phased, starting with a pilot group before full deployment.
Post-go-live stabilization is crucial for ensuring that the system delivers the expected business outcomes. The reseller should provide hypercare support during this period, addressing any issues that arise. The customer should monitor key revenue metrics to ensure that the system is performing as expected. Continuous improvement should be part of the ongoing relationship, with regular reviews to identify opportunities for optimization.
Risk Management and Mitigation
Key risks in a logistics ERP reseller strategy include vendor lock-in, partner dependency, and poor data quality. Vendor lock-in can be mitigated by ensuring that the ERP system is open and interoperable, with standard APIs and data formats. Partner dependency can be reduced by ensuring that the customer has access to documentation and training, and that the reseller does not hold exclusive knowledge of the system. Poor data quality can be addressed by implementing data validation rules and regular data audits.
Scope creep is another common risk, where the project scope expands beyond the original requirements. This can be mitigated by implementing a strict change control process, where any changes to the scope require joint approval from the customer and the reseller. Integration failures can be addressed by conducting thorough integration testing and having a rollback plan in place. These risk controls ensure that the project stays on track and delivers the expected business outcomes.
